Transaction e46dc85baa66cd73e49a767ef6c4fca7146ff61173993ca5a678b7593e79b8da
4 Input
2 Outputs
- e46dc85baa66cd73e49a767ef6c4fca7146ff61173993ca5a678b7593e79b8da:0
- e46dc85baa66cd73e49a767ef6c4fca7146ff61173993ca5a678b7593e79b8da:1
value 330733303
address 3CGvvvQub4cizZwmZwUbVSgEvkKYPAaMFk
value 38055000
address 16HcAgEFvR59P6jMGRBtaZqBk5En2zB1jY